A Sunday to remember a cosmic epiphany
When the Martians paid a visit to the Little Crick UMC

I was headed one Sunday morning to the church in Little Crick town
When I saw a flying saucer hovering above the ground
It landed right beside me and what did I perceive a little green ET family right in front of me

I stood there in amazement my knees were getting weak
One of them held up his hand and then began to speak
Take us to your leader said this little three-eyed creature
So I led them all into the church and right up to the preacher
The congregation gasped as we walked through the door
They weren't like no Methodist they'd ever seen before
A Sunday to remember a cosmic epiphany
When the Martians paid a visit to the Little Crick UMC

The preacher said a little prayer right before the service
Cause all the folks in church that day were more than a bit nervous
But they must have been Methodist martians cause they knew just what to do
They brought a covered dish and they sat in their own pew

Now the preacher's sermon for the day had a certain galatic feel
all about Ezekiel and the wheel within the wheel
But when the martian family was passed the offering plate
The usher almost fainted when they made it levitate
That shook the congregation right down to the new church floor
They weren't like no Methodists they ever seen before
A Sunday to remember a cosmic epiphany
When the Martians paid a visit to the Little Crick UMC

Now some folks started panicking they thought they might get captured
Then someone shouted out "praise the Lord it's the rapture"
But a smile soon did appear on everybody's face
When the little green ET family began to sing Amazing Grace
Amazing grace how sweet the sound that saved the galaxy
I once was lost in space but now I'm found near Alpha Centauri

By the time that church was over we come to realize
Them folks from Mars were just like us even with three eyes
The fact that they were green and not so very tall
It really didn't make no mind Jesus loves us all

We waved goodbye as they headed back out there among the stars
Open doors and open hearts for those little green folks from Mars
A Sunday to remember a cosmic epiphany
When the Martians paid a visit to the Little Crick UMC
